Technical Overview
The WAX610 leverages the latest 802.11ax wireless standard, also known as WiFi 6, which enhances network efficiency, reduces latency, and improves performance in dense device environments. It operates on dual frequency bands—2.40 GHz for broader coverage and 5 GHz for higher-speed connections—with a combined maximum throughput of 1.76 Gbit/s. MIMO (Multiple-Input Multiple-Output) technology allows simultaneous data streams to multiple clients, optimizing bandwidth utilization and supporting more concurrent users without degradation.
On the wired side, the access point features a 2.5 Gigabit Ethernet uplink port that provides high-speed backhaul connectivity to your network switch or router. This port supports Power over Ethernet (PoE), enabling installation in locations without direct power outlets by drawing power from a compatible PoE switch or injector. Security is reinforced with WPA, WPA2, and WPA3 encryption standards, ensuring data protection across all connected devices.

Deployment / Use Cases
The WAX610 is tailored for business environments that require reliable, high-speed wireless connectivity with easy management. Its ceiling or wall mountable form factor makes it suitable for installation in offices, classrooms, retail stores, hotels, and healthcare facilities where aesthetics and space utilization are important. The PoE capability allows deployment in areas without accessible power outlets, such as ceilings or high walls, simplifying infrastructure planning.
Common use cases include extending Wi-Fi coverage in existing networks, upgrading from older 802.11ac or 802.11n access points to WiFi 6 for better performance, and deploying in new construction or renovation projects where modern wireless standards are specified. The access point integrates with Netgear's Insight management platform, enabling IT teams to configure, monitor, and maintain multiple devices from a single interface, ideal for multi-site deployments or scalable network expansions.

FAQ
What wireless standard does the Netgear WAX610 support?
The Netgear WAX610 supports the 802.11ax wireless standard, also known as WiFi 6. This latest standard offers improved data rates, increased capacity, better performance in dense environments, and reduced latency compared to previous generations like 802.11ac (WiFi 5). It operates on dual bands (2.40 GHz and 5 GHz) with a maximum wireless transmission speed of 1.76 Gbit/s, making it suitable for modern business networks requiring high-speed connectivity.
Does the WAX610 support Power over Ethernet (PoE)?
Yes, the WAX610 includes a single 2.5 Gigabit Ethernet port that supports Power over Ethernet (PoE). This allows the access point to receive both data and electrical power through a single network cable when connected to a compatible PoE switch or injector. PoE simplifies installation by eliminating the need for a separate power outlet near the device, enabling flexible placement in ceilings, walls, or other locations without direct power access.
What are the mounting options for this access point?
The WAX610 is designed for ceiling or wall mounting, providing versatile installation options to suit different business environments. Its compact, low-profile form factor measures 6.33 inches in width and depth by 1.31 inches in height, making it discreet and easy to integrate into office spaces, retail stores, or educational facilities. Mounting hardware is typically included or compatible with standard brackets, allowing secure attachment while maintaining aesthetic appeal.
What encryption standards are supported for network security?
The WAX610 supports WPA, WPA2, and WPA3 encryption standards to ensure robust network security. WPA3 is the latest and most secure protocol, offering enhanced protection against brute-force attacks and improved encryption for personal and enterprise networks. This multi-encryption support allows compatibility with a wide range of devices while maintaining high security levels, essential for business applications where data protection is critical.
How fast is the Ethernet port on the WAX610?
The WAX610 features a single 2.5 Gigabit Ethernet port, which provides high-speed wired connectivity for network backhaul. This port supports data rates up to 2.5 Gbps, offering sufficient bandwidth to handle the maximum wireless throughput of 1.76 Gbit/s without bottlenecking. The 2.5 Gigabit speed is ideal for connecting to modern switches or routers, ensuring efficient data flow between the access point and the core network infrastructure.
What is the significance of MIMO technology in this access point?
MIMO (Multiple-Input Multiple-Output) technology in the WAX610 allows multiple data streams to be transmitted and received simultaneously, improving wireless performance and capacity. This enhances throughput, reduces latency, and supports more concurrent devices efficiently, which is particularly beneficial in busy environments like offices or schools. MIMO works alongside the 802.11ax standard to optimize network efficiency, making the access point well-suited for high-density deployments.
